Analysis

Australia and New Zealand recorded 5,025 for reservoir maximum water area in 2022.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.3% on the previous year and down 0.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, reservoir maximum water area in Australia and New Zealand peaked at 5,357 in 2015 and was at its lowest, 4,315, in 2000.

Australia and New Zealand ranks 10th of 219 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 23 years of available data.

Reservoir maximum water area in Australia and New Zealand, year by year

Annual values for Reservoir maximum water area (square kilometres) in Australia and New Zealand, 2000 to 2022.
Year Value Change
2000 4,315
2001 4,613 +6.9%
2002 4,850 +5.1%
2003 5,038 +3.9%
2004 5,232 +3.8%
2005 5,201 -0.6%
2006 5,119 -1.6%
2007 5,037 -1.6%
2008 4,942 -1.9%
2009 4,910 -0.6%
2010 4,878 -0.7%
2011 4,931 +1.1%
2012 5,047 +2.4%
2013 5,208 +3.2%
2014 5,286 +1.5%
2015 5,357 +1.3%
2016 5,331 -0.5%
2017 5,262 -1.3%
2018 5,239 -0.4%
2019 5,233 -0.1%
2020 5,126 -2.0%
2021 5,042 -1.6%
2022 5,025 -0.3%
